UNC-KPA to hold talks at Panmunjom
UNC PAO
Seoul, Republic of South Korea -- Representatives of the Korean People’s Army Panmunjom Mission today agreed to conduct Colonel-level meetings with United Nations Command Military Armistice Commission representatives in Panmunjom on July 23, 2010 at 10:00 a.m.
United Nations Command representatives proposed the meeting time on July 19. Colonel- level talks are a preliminary meeting, held to discuss details of the date, agenda and protocols for General Officer Talks.
The Commander, United Nations Command, Gen. Walter L. Sharp is charged with enforcement and maintenance of the Korean Armistice Agreement. The current round of talks were originally proposed by UNC on June 26, and the first Colonel-Level meeting, in this series, took place on July 15 at Panmunjom.
